Plasmodesmata are the plasma membrane lined pores present in the cells of the plants. Inside these pores runs a closed tubelike structure which is an extension of the endoplasmic reticulum.
The plasmodesmata allows cell to cell communication which involves symplast mode of transport that is through its cytoplasm.
The small water soluble molecules like amino acid and sugars can easily pass through these plasmodesmata via diffusion. The large molecules can be transported through these plamodesmata through selective diffusion.

-Veins have vascular tissues, that is the xylem and the phloem. Xylem tissue transports water and mineral salts to the leaf, while phloem transports manufactured food from the leaf to other parts of the plant.
-Leaves need water for photosynthesis and the water is transported from roots to leaves through xylem.
-Veins are spread all over the leaves ,so they can easily transport water to all the cells of leaves.
-After the completion of photosynthesis in a chloroplasts, glucose is formed which may be used for cellular respiration or stored in form of starch. Phloem transports the glucose to other parts of the plant for cellular respiration;

<em>Emigration is the movement of a part of population out of an area into a new area. </em>It has a negative impact on the population of the old area and positive impact on the population of the new area.
Population density is the population per unit area that is population per square kilometer.
Thus population density will also be negatively affected by emigration. <em>Hence an area that previously was densely populated might become a sparsely populated area due to emigration. </em>
